Title :
In-Memory Data Rearrangement for Irregular, Data-Intensive Computing
Author :
Lloyd, Scott ; Gokhale, Maya
Abstract :
The data rearrangement engine (DRE) performs in-memory data restructuring to accelerate irregular, data-intensive applications. An emulation on a field-programmable gate array shows how the DRE could improve speedup, memory bandwidth, and energy consumption on three representative benchmarks.
